TerriLynn Rosa, of 5 Alarm Music and Rescue Records, has been involved in many film/TV song placements. Today she informs Music Connection, “I am looking for urban music – mainly pop and hip-hop or rap. It should have clean lyrics and the person submitting must control the publishing (copyright) of the song and the master (sound recording).”
